Better time management is an important strategy for employees to achieve work-life balance as it allows for effective prioritization of tasks, reduces stress levels, and enables the allocation of dedicated time for personal activities.
Effective time management helps employees prioritize their tasks and allocate appropriate time to work and personal life, preventing work from dominating their entire schedule. By setting clear goals, creating schedules, and utilizing productivity tools, employees can structure their workday more efficiently. For example, an employee who manages their time effectively may designate specific blocks for focused work, breaks, and personal activities such as exercise or spending time with family.
Evidence suggests that better time management positively impacts work-life balance. A study conducted by Li, Kan, and Zhang (2015) found that employees who practiced good time management reported lower levels of work-family conflict and higher satisfaction with work-life balance. Additionally, research by Shockley, Douglas, and Carlson (2017) showed that employees who engaged in effective time management strategies experienced reduced stress levels and improved well-being.
By managing their time effectively, employees can achieve a sense of control over their workload, maintain a healthy work-life balance, and ultimately enhance their overall productivity and well-being.

Mary's baby was born at 28 weeks, and now part of her medical care includes massage several times a day.What are the benefits of the massage?
The benefits of massage for Mary's baby born at 28 weeks include improved weight gain, enhanced motor development, and reduced stress levels.
Massage therapy has been shown to have numerous positive effects on premature infants. One of the main benefits is improved weight gain. Regular massage can stimulate the release of growth hormones and increase the production of insulin, leading to better weight gain in premature babies. Additionally, massage can help enhance motor development by promoting muscle strength, coordination, and flexibility. It can stimulate the nervous system and encourage the development of motor skills.
Furthermore, massage therapy can help reduce stress levels in premature infants. Premature babies often experience high levels of stress due to their early entry into the world and the unfamiliar environment of the neonatal intensive care unit. Gentle massage techniques can provide comfort and relaxation, soothing the baby's nervous system and promoting better sleep patterns.
Overall, incorporating massage therapy as part of Mary's baby's medical care can offer various benefits, including improved weight gain, enhanced motor development, and reduced stress levels.

Spanish American Wars of Independence:
The Spanish American Wars of Independence, also known as the Latin American Wars of Independence, were a series of revolutions and uprisings that took place during the early 19th century across various territories in Latin America. These events marked the region's struggle for independence from Spanish colonial rule.
Beginning in 1808 with the Napoleonic invasion of Spain, which weakened Spanish authority, discontent grew among the colonists. Inspired by the ideals of the American and French Revolutions, Latin American leaders such as Simón Bolívar, José de San Martín, and Miguel Hidalgo y Costilla led movements for independence.
Through military campaigns, diplomatic negotiations, and popular uprisings, these leaders fought for autonomy and self-governance. Over the course of several decades, numerous territories, including present-day Argentina, Chile, Colombia, Mexico, Peru, and Venezuela, successfully achieved independence.
The Spanish American Wars of Independence marked a turning point in Latin American history, leading to the end of Spanish colonialism and the establishment of sovereign nations. These events sparked a wave of nationalism and political transformations that shaped the course of the region for years to come.

If company a has a higher tie ratio than company b, then company a has __________ than company b.
If company a has a higher tie ratio than company b, then company a has better interest coverage than company b. The correct answer is d)
The TIE ratio, or times interest earned ratio, measures a company's ability to cover its interest expenses with its earnings before interest and taxes (EBIT). It is a measure of financial health and solvency.
A higher TIE ratio indicates that a company has more earnings available to cover its interest expenses. It means that the company is generating a higher level of EBIT relative to its interest obligations, which is generally considered favorable. A higher TIE ratio implies that the company has a stronger ability to meet its interest payments and is less likely to default on its debt.
Comparing Company A with a higher TIE ratio to Company B, it can be inferred that Company A has better interest coverage than Company B. This means that Company A is better positioned to handle its interest expenses and has a stronger financial position in terms of its ability to meet its debt obligations.
The TIE ratio is not directly related to sales (option a) or EBIT (option b). It specifically focuses on the company's ability to cover its interest expenses. Therefore, option d, better interest coverage, is the appropriate answer.

the implementing regulations of the gramm-leach-bliley act are known as:
The implementing regulations of the Gramm-Leach-Bliley Act (GLBA) are known as the Privacy Rule and the Safeguards Rule.
The Privacy Rule, also known as Regulation P, was issued by the Federal Trade Commission (FTC) to implement the privacy requirements of the GLBA. It sets forth the standards for financial institutions to protect the privacy of consumers' personal information. The Privacy Rule requires financial institutions to provide clear and accurate privacy notices to customers, outlining the types of information collected, how it is shared, and the rights of consumers to opt out of certain information-sharing practices.
The Safeguards Rule, also issued by the FTC, outlines the requirements for financial institutions to develop and implement safeguards to protect customer information. It mandates that financial institutions must have comprehensive information security programs that assess risks, detect and prevent unauthorized access to customer information, and respond to security incidents.
Together, the Privacy Rule and the Safeguards Rule provide the framework for financial institutions to protect customer privacy and ensure the security of sensitive information in accordance with the GLBA.

Which tool of monetary policy allows the Federal Reserve to increase the
money supply?
A. Increasing the discount rate on short-term loans
B. Selling treasury securities on the open market
C. Reducing the reserve requirement on banks
D. Raising interest on reserves paid to banks
Answer:
C. Reducing the reserve requirement on banks
Explanation:
The Federal Reserve( Fed) expects commercial banks to maintain a percentage of customer deposits in their custody. The amount that the banks keep is known as reserves. The Fed sets the percentage of deposits to be held as reserves. The Fed may adjust this percentage in line with its monetary objectives.
By reducing the reserve requirements percentage, commercial banks remain with a bigger portion of deposits that they lend out. It means banks will issues out more loans to customers. An increase in lending adds more money to the economy. Reducing the reserve requirement increases the money supply in the country.
